ROSEBURG POLICE ARREST WOMAN FOR PAST FORGERY CASE

January 18, 2022 9:50 a.m.

Roseburg Police arrested a woman early Wednesday for a past forgery case.

An RPD report said an officer took the case last October where 19-year old Adrienne Monaco was suspected to have cashed a $3200 check. She was arrested by the Douglas County Sheriff’s Office at about 4:00 a.m. on an unrelated charge and was interviewed regarding this case. Monaco was charged with first-degree counts of forgery and theft, possession of a forged instrument and for identity theft. Additional charges were added.

Monaco was held without bail.
